Transaction d64f530a1ecf20838cc6d6d0c53d2dff1059dfaf0ad21c7317ad4400bf8c4076
1 Input
1 Output
-
d64f530a1ecf20838cc6d6d0c53d2dff1059dfaf0ad21c7317ad4400bf8c4076:0
- value
- 505653
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d4094da3a368f1fec98dde95b14ee86a8147333 OP_EQUAL
- address
- 3EZtZnmo2YkZo5ckSicrXmhFqEaTTiShGN